Abstract
The mode of action by which the orphan drug anagrelide (1), a potent cAMP phosphodiesterase 3A inhibitor, reduces blood platelet count in humans is not well understood. Recent studies indicate that 1 stabilizes a complex between PDE3A and Schlafen 12, protecting it from degradation while activating its RNase activity.

Abstract
First-line cytoreductive drug of choice in high risk essential thrombocythemia (ET) is currently hydroxyurea, a practice based on the results of a randomized study; second-line drugs of choice include pegylated interferon-α, busulfan and anagrelide. Anagrelide clinical trials were pioneered by the late Murray N. Silverstein (1928-1998) of the Mayo Clinic whose studies led to FDA approval in March 1997. The current study represents a retrospective examination of the potential impact of anagrelide therapy on survival and disease complications in ET. 1076 patients with ET were considered (median age 58 years; females 63%); risk distribution, according to the international prognostic score for ET (IPSET), was 28% high, 42% intermediate, and 30% low. Overall (OS), myelofibrosis-free (MFFS) and thrombosis-free survival data were compared for ET patients diagnosed before and after the 1997 FDA approval date for anagrelide; a significant difference was apparent in OS (P = .006; HR 1.4, 95% CI 1.1-1.7) and MFFS (P < .001; HR 4.2, 95% CI 2.7-6.5), in favor of patients diagnosed prior to 1997; the difference was sustained during multivariable analysis that included IPSET. Similarly stratified survival data in polycythemia vera (n = 665) and primary myelofibrosis (n = 1282) showed no similar impact on survival (P = .3 and .17, respectively). The current study represents a retrospective analysis and suggests significantly decreased OS and MFFS in ET patients diagnosed after the FDA approval date of anagrelide. Whether or not anagrelide therapy was to blame for the worsening of OS and MFFS over time cannot be assumed and requires validation in a prospective study.

Abstract
Essential thrombocythemia (ET) is a myeloproliferative neoplasm characterized by an increase in blood platelets and dominated by a predisposition to vascular events. Cutaneous manifestations can complicate its course. itching has been the most common symptom reported; however, the percentage has ranged from 3% to 46%, depending on the survey. Erythromelalgia is found in 6% of cases, and livedo reticularis, minor bleeding, acrocyanosis, and Raynaud's phenomenon are rare manifestations. It is important to recognize and treat these events, because they can affect patients' quality of life and could worsen the prognosis. In addition to skin involvement as a possible sign of ET, the treatment of ET can be associated with cutaneous complications. Hydroxycarbamide, interferon-alfa, and anagrelide can induce different skin lesions. Hydroxycarbamide has been associated with major complications, including painful leg ulcers and actinic keratoses. Minor events include alopecia and hyperpigmentation. Xerosis, pruritus, and photosensitivity are some of the complications reported by patients treated with interferon-alfa. Anagrelide has proved to be associated with fewer dermatologic effects, only detected in single cases. Knowledge of the ET cutaneous manifestations, together with the clinical examination findings, can result in an earlier diagnosis and the start of effective treatment.

Abstract
Solid-phase synthesis of 1H-benzo[d]imidazo[1,2-a]imidazol-2(3H)-one derivatives employing Fmoc-α-amino acids and nitroaryl fluorides as key building blocks has been developed. The Fmoc-α-amino acids immobilized on Wang resin, equipped with a piperazine carbamate linker, were transformed to o-nitroanilines in two steps. After reduction of the nitro group, the corresponding o-phenylenediamines gave the 2-aminobenzimidazole scaffold by reaction either with cyanogen bromide or with Fmoc-NCS. Cleavage from the polymer support and further cyclization afforded the target compounds. The developed methodology represents a versatile and simple approach for the preparation of various corresponding 1H-benzo[d]imidazo[1,2-a]imidazol-2(3H)-ones from a large number of commercially available building blocks.

Abstract
Myeloproliferative disorders and the serum hyperviscosity syndrome can rapidly manifest with emergent presentations. Hyperviscosity occurs from pathologic elevations of either the cellular or acellular (protein) fractions of the circulating blood. Classic hyperviscosity syndrome presents with the triad of bleeding diathesis, visual disturbances, and focal neurologic signs. Emergency medicine providers should be aware of these conditions and be prepared to rapidly initiate supportive and early definitive management, including plasma exchange and apharesis. Early consultation with a hematologist is essential to managing these complex patients.

Abstract
Hydroxyurea is an old drug that is often used to control essential thrombocythemia and polycythemia vera in patients with high-risk disease. It is usually well tolerated and cheap and has been proven effective in many studies for the prevention of thrombohemorrhagic complications associated with these disorders. However, many clinicians are reluctant to use it because of the perceived risk of progression to acute leukemia. Several recent, large studies have given this drug a new lease on life. Relevant results from these studies are discussed, and the risk of leukemia is placed in perspective to demonstrate that hydroxyurea remains the drug of choice in patients with either of these disorders.

Abstract
A widely accepted definition of resistance or intolerance to hydroxyurea (HU) in patients with essential thrombocythemia (ET) is lacking. An international working group (WG) was convened to develop a consensus formulation of clinically significant criteria for defining resistance/intolerance to HU in ET. To this aim, an analytic hierarchy process (AHP), a multiple-attribute decision-making technique, was used. The steps consisted of selecting the candidate criteria for defining resistance/intolerance; identifying the motivations that could influence the preference of the WG for any individual criterion; comparing the candidate criteria in a pair-wise manner; and grading them according their ability to fulfill the motivations. Every step in the model was derived by questionnaires or group discussion. The WG proposed that the definition of resistance/intolerance should require the fulfillment of at least one of the following criteria: platelet count greater than 600,000/micro l after 3 months of at least 2 g/day of HU (2.5 g/day in patients with a body weight over 80 kg); platelet count greater than 400,000/micro l and WBC less than 2500/micro l or Hb less than 10 g/dl at any dose of HU; presence of leg ulcers or other unacceptable muco-cutaneous manifestations at any dose of HU; HU-related fever.

Abstract
Anagrelide (Agrylin, Xagrid) is an oral imidazoquinazoline agent which is indicated in Europe for the reduction of elevated platelet counts in at-risk patients with essential thrombocythaemia who are intolerant of or refractory to their current therapy, and in the US for the reduction of elevated platelet counts and the amelioration of thrombohaemorrhagic events in patients with thrombocythaemia associated with myeloproliferative disorders. Anagrelide is well established as an effective platelet-lowering agent in most patients with essential thrombocythaemia, including both treatment-naive patients and those refractory to other cytoreductive therapy. Results of the only randomised trial to date (the Primary Thrombocythaemia 1 [PT1] study) indicated that the composite primary endpoint (arterial or venous thrombosis, serious haemorrhage or death from vascular causes) occurred more often in recipients of anagrelide plus aspirin than in those receiving hydroxycarbamide (hydroxyurea) plus aspirin. This trial also indicated that the incidence of the secondary endpoints transient ischaemic attack and gastrointestinal bleeding favoured hydroxycarbamide plus aspirin, while the incidence of venous thrombosis favoured anagrelide plus aspirin. There were no differences between the groups in the incidence of secondary endpoints myocardial infarction, stroke, unstable angina, pulmonary embolism, hepatic-vein thrombosis, other serious haemorrhage or related deaths. The design of the PT1 study has been queried with respect to the heterogeneous nature of the study population (possible inclusion of patients with early myelofibrotic disease) and the concomitant use of aspirin (interaction with anagrelide causing increased bleeding events). Further data are therefore required before the role of anagrelide in essential thrombocythaemia can be finalized. In the meantime, when considering treatment options for patients with this disorder, anagrelide's positive effects on platelet function, lack of mutagenicity and lack of association with leukaemia or angiogenesis must be balanced against its comparative expense and positive inotropic effects. Thus, the role of anagrelide in the management of high-risk patients with essential thrombocythaemia will ultimately depend on individual patient assessment and future clarification of the potential leukaemogenicity of hydroxycarbamide.
